As a result of interaction with epithelial cells in the thymic cortex, immature CD4 1 8 1 (double positive, DP) thymocytes express relatively few T cell receptors (TCRs) and contain diminished numbers of coreceptor-associated p56 lck (lck) PTK molecules. If G is a graph then a subgraph H is isometric if, for every pair of vertices u, v of H, we have dH(u, v) = dG(u, v) where d is the distance function. We say a graph G is distance preserving (dp) if it has an isometric subgraph of every possible order up to the order of G. Death by neglect requires that CD4+8+ double-positive (DP) thymocytes avoid cytokine-mediated survival signals, which is presumably why DP thymocytes normally extinguish IL-7R gene expression. The Tcrb locus is subject to a host of regulatory mechanisms that impart a strict cell and developmental stage-specific order to variable (V), diversity (D), and joining (J) gene segment recombination.
